Ideas for Utilizing a Map of Warren County
Efficient utilization hinges on understanding its inherent traits and the context wherein it’s utilized. The next suggestions present steerage for deciphering and leveraging a cartographic illustration for varied functions.
Tip 1: Decide the Map’s Function and Scale: Start by figuring out the map’s supposed use, reminiscent of navigation, land use planning, or environmental evaluation. The dimensions, represented as a ratio or graphical scale bar, dictates the extent of element and the world coated. A bigger scale (e.g., 1:24,000) depicts a smaller space with higher element, whereas a smaller scale (e.g., 1:100,000) covers a bigger space with much less element.
Tip 2: Perceive the Map’s Legend: The legend, or key, explains the symbols, colours, and patterns used to characterize completely different options. Familiarize your self with the legend to precisely interpret the map’s data. For instance, completely different colours could denote completely different land cowl sorts, highway classifications, or zoning districts.
Tip 3: Orient the Map Appropriately: Align the illustration with the encompassing terrain to determine a spatial reference. Use landmarks, roads, or compass bearings to match the map to the true world. Correct orientation enhances navigation and reduces the chance of misinterpreting spatial relationships.
Tip 4: Make the most of Grid Techniques or Coordinate Techniques: Many cartographic representations incorporate grid programs (e.g., UTM) or coordinate programs (e.g., latitude and longitude) to facilitate exact location referencing. Study to make use of these programs to determine particular factors, measure distances, and calculate areas.
Tip 5: Think about the Map’s Age and Accuracy: Cartographic representations are snapshots in time. Concentrate on the map’s publication date and potential discrepancies resulting from adjustments in infrastructure, land use, or administrative boundaries. Confirm essential data with different sources or seek the advice of newer maps when potential.
Tip 6: Cross-Reference with Different Information Sources: Complement the map’s data with different information sources, reminiscent of aerial imagery, satellite tv for pc imagery, or GIS databases. Cross-referencing enhances the map’s utility and supplies a extra complete understanding of the world.
